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Extraction
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can show a serious issue that needs prompt attention:
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Looking for water stains on your ceiling is a good idea, but don’t wait until it’s too late. If you notice any water spots or discoloration, contact our team immediately.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Bad odors can be a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ign of water damage that needs to be addressed.
Warped or Buckled Ceilings
Warped or buckled 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any warping or buckling, contact our team right away to schedule an inspection.
Water Damage on Your Walls
Water damage on your walls can be a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ice any water spots or discoloration on your walls, contact our team immediately.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any peeling or discoloration, contact our team right away to schedule an inspection.

Common Questions About Ceiling Water Extraction
How long will it take to extract water from my ceiling?
Our team will work quickly and efficiently to extract water from your ceiling. The exact timeframe will depend on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area, but we’ll provide you with a personalized estimate during our initial consultation.
Will I need to replace my ceiling or walls?
It depends on the extent of the damage. If the damage is minor, we may be able to repair or restore your ceiling or walls. But, if the damage is more extensive, we may recommend replacement to ensure a thorough and effective solution.
How do I prevent water damage from happening in the first place?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your roof, gutters, and downspouts regularly for signs of wear or damage. Also, consider installing a whole-house water filter to reduce the risk of water damage caused by mineral buildup or pipe corrosion.
How long does it take to dry a ceiling after water extraction?
The drying process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Our team will provide you with a personalized estimate and timeline during our initial consultation.
Is it safe to stay in my home while it’s being dried?
It depends on the extent of the damage. If the damage is minor, you may be able to stay in your home while it’s being dried. But, if the damage is more extensive, we may recommend that you find alternative accommodations to ensure your safety and comfort.
